As a snowboarder descends a mountain slope, gravity, the normal force, and friction combine to exert a net force of 320 N in the downhill direction. The net force does 4700 J of work on her during one segment of her descent. If her path cuts across the face of the mountain at a 65° angle from the direction of the net force, over what distance does she travel?
